Prostate cancer is one of the most prevalent cancers among men, with one in nine men being diagnosed during their lifetime. Although the disease often progresses slowly, it can become lethal if it spreads to other parts of the body. Treatment typically includes surgery, radiation, chemotherapy, or hormone therapy, but these treatments often come with significant side effects. Study Details and Findings
The Mayo Clinic’s research focused on identifying genetic markers in prostate cancer patients’ blood samples. By using advanced genomic sequencing techniques, the researchers discovered specific mutations and gene expression patterns that were associated with aggressive forms of prostate cancer. These markers can be used to predict how a cancer will progress, which can help doctors develop personalized treatment plans that target the underlying genetic causes of the disease.
The study also demonstrated the use of liquid biopsy techniques to detect prostate cancer more accurately and at earlier stages. This non-invasive method offers a safer, quicker alternative to traditional biopsies, which involve taking tissue samples from the prostate. With liquid biopsy, patients can undergo regular tests to track the progression of the disease without the need for painful procedures.
